WhatsApp if a person doesn't have my number - in detail?
WhatsApp is a popular messaging platform that requires users to have each other's phone numbers to establish communication. However, there are scenarios where someone might not have your number but still wants to contact you via WhatsApp. Here’s an in-depth look at how this can be achieved and the considerations involved:
-
WhatsApp Business API: For businesses looking to communicate with customers without exchanging phone numbers, WhatsApp offers a Business API. This allows companies to send and receive messages using their business phone number or through a third-party service provider. Customers can initiate conversations by scanning a QR code or clicking a link, eliminating the need for direct phone number exchange.
-
Click-to-Chat Links: WhatsApp provides click-to-chat links that enable users to start a conversation with another user without knowing their phone number. These links can be shared on websites, social media profiles, or emails. When clicked, the link opens a WhatsApp chat window with the predefined recipient. For example,
https://wa.me/1234567890
would direct users to start a conversation with the number 1234567890. -
QR Codes: Similar to click-to-chat links, QR codes can be used to initiate WhatsApp conversations. By scanning a QR code, users can open a chat window with the predefined recipient. This method is particularly useful for businesses or individuals who want to make it easy for others to contact them without sharing their phone number publicly.

Privacy Considerations: While these methods enable communication without directly exchanging phone numbers, they come with privacy implications. Users should be cautious about sharing their WhatsApp contact information through public channels, as it can potentially expose them to unwanted messages or spam. It’s advisable to use these features judiciously and consider the potential risks involved.
In summary, while traditional WhatsApp usage requires mutual phone number exchange, alternative methods like click-to-chat links, QR codes, and business APIs allow for communication without direct number sharing. However, users should be mindful of privacy concerns when employing these strategies.
